Abby-Care: Health Coverage for Young Adults Under 26
Posted by on June 21, 2012 at 4:54 PM EDTGraduating from college is an exciting time in every persons life, but in today's economy it often means being cut off from your parent's health insurance and not being able to afford your own. Thanks to the Affordable Care Act though, graduates are able to stay on their parent's insurance until they're 26, an assurance that is most comforting in this unpredictable day and age. TracyCare: Focusing on Care for a Sick Child, Not Worrying About Insurance
Posted by on June 21, 2012 at 7:40 AM EDTHealth insurance is supposed to be there when you most need it, but if your medical issue is considered a preexisting condition, you may be out of luck. Fortunately for Tracy, with the Affordable Care Act, it illegal for insurance companies to deny coverage to children because of preexisting conditions, and so she is able to afford medical care for her son Sami.
